Woodhull Hospital, Brooklyn: New Oxygen Tank Farm

Fast-track site/civil and structural engineering for an increased-capacity oxygen tank farm at a working hospital.

Overview

As part of a New York City Health and Hospitals Corporation (H+H) emergency project, Gedeon GRC Consulting provided site/civil and structural engineering services to assist H+H with a much-needed larger oxygen tank storage system at the Woodhull Hospital facility in Brooklyn, NY. The fast-track project consisted of the replacement of the existing oxygen tank with a new increased-capacity tank farm, including design of the concrete pad and rehabilitation of the masonry retaining wall adjacent to the tank site. Special consideration was given to the installation and crossing of utilities by the proposed underground oxygen piping from the new pad to the building.

Scope of services

Gedeon GRC was responsible for the site/civil and structural engineering design aspects, including site demolition and restoration and all required infrastructure and site work to support the new tank system. The work also involved overall project management and supervision of the geotechnical engineering — including borings and soils analysis — as well as surveying. Coordination between the tank vendor, hospital staff and construction crews for the phasing and sequencing of site construction activities was essential so that hospital operations were not adversely affected in any way.

Permits & construction support

Gedeon GRC assisted in obtaining construction permits and performed construction support services, including field inspection and construction administration — responding to RFIs and reviewing submittals and shop drawings.
